Getting the financial support you require

Finding the financial help you require can help ease your anxiety during treatment, help pay for medical expenses and help you meet your financial goals. Mesothelioma compensation may aid you in paying for future and past medical expenses medical bills, legal fees and lost wages, loss of capacity to earn pain and suffering and other damages. The amount you get depends on the state you reside in and the mesothelioma type. There are three kinds of mesothelioma claims: personal injury, wrongful deaths, and trust fund claims. In a personal injury suit you seek compensation from the person who caused your illness. This is the most popular mesothelioma type of case. In the case of wrongful death, claims are filed by family members of mesothelioma victims and seek compensation from the business or organizations responsible for the victim's death. A mesothelioma trust fund claim can be filed with one of the numerous asbestos trust funds established by the federal government or individual asbestos companies.

A lawsuit can take a long time to settle. A fair settlement can be difficult to obtain. Some asbestos companies will try to delay the process by filing frivolous lawsuits. Your mesothelioma lawyer is skilled in identifying and countering these tactics.

Based on where you live and the kind of mesothelioma do you have, and the time you were exposed to asbestos, there are a variety of statutes of limitations that are applicable to your situation. Some states have a brief statute of limitations while others have a longer duration of time.

A mesothelioma lawsuit can last for years. If the plaintiff is very sick or has a low life expectancy, judges could expedite the trial. The presiding judge will determine whether there is a need to speed up the trial and will order the defendant to address any claims made by the plaintiff.

Many asbestos victims endured for a long time because asbestos producers hid the dangers of their products. They knew that asbestos Claim was a cause of illness and death, but they continued to use the product in their buildings, ships vehicles, homes, and even in their homes. Many of these companies have been bankrupted and their assets have been placed into trust funds. These trust funds distribute money to patients suffering from mesothelioma as well as asbestosis and other asbestos-related diseases.
